One band that has left an indelible mark on this landscape is the British electronic music duo, KOAN Sound. Formed by Jim Bastow and Will Weeks, their music is a fusion of genres such as dubstep, drum and bass, and electronic music, known for its unique blend of styles.
Their career took off in 2009 when their remix of Skrillex's 'Kill Everybody' became the first upload on the UK Music Channel. This remix showcased their ability to create dynamic and energetic tracks that captured the attention of a broad audience.
KOAN Sound's music discography includes several EPs and singles, such as "Akropolis" and "Sanctuary." Their music is characterised by complex sound design and intricate basslines, becoming a hallmark of their style. They have also collaborated with other artists within the electronic music scene and have toured extensively, performing at prestigious events like Glastonbury.
